Patient Service Associate - Duke Primary Care Sweetwater Apex, NC

Summary

Coordinate and participate in a variety of duties associated with daily clinic preparation, patient identification, check-in/out, charge posting, cash management, and appointment scheduling. The role also involves customer service, message distribution, ancillary scheduling, and referrals management.

Hours:

Monday-Friday, day shifts, 40 hours a week

Work Performed

  • Prepare for clinic visits by reviewing upcoming patients and completing necessary preparations.
  • Enter pre-visit orders and prepare patient charts.
  • Handle medical records, reports, and collections.
  • Check-in patients, verify and update demographic data, and manage alerts in Maestro Care.
  • Collect co-payments and balances, and explain billing procedures to patients.
  • Schedule tests, procedures, and follow-up appointments.
  • Answer phones, relay messages, and communicate with staff and patients effectively.

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.
  • Basic PC and data entry skills.
  • Knowledge of medical terminology and telephone etiquette.
  • Ability to organize, prioritize, and interact tactfully with customers.

Minimum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• At least one year of experience in a customer service role, preferably in healthcare.
